Transaction 51481748d8aa60c789258bf818be0923c5a751d979d5e82f7fd6981878a20cd8
1 Input
1 Output
-
51481748d8aa60c789258bf818be0923c5a751d979d5e82f7fd6981878a20cd8:0
- value
- 2306449
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 432a41db83cc1f7e5cc9c48a0808b00ff2992a3a OP_EQUAL
- address
- 37p9pUugydmoLpQyFLLqGAgjWmUFERa1Pq